当前位置:首页 > 行业动态 > 正文

网站报错403forbi

当您在浏览网页时遇到403 Forbidden错误,这通常意味着服务器已经理解了您的请求,但拒绝提供请求的资源,换句话说,服务器访问被限制了,可能是由于各种原因,以下是关于403 Forbidden错误的详细解释及其可能的原因和解决方案。

错误描述

403 Forbidden是HTTP协议中的一个状态码,表明服务器端有能力处理该请求,但拒绝授权访问,这通常意味着您当前没有权限访问请求的页面或资源。

常见原因

1、权限不足:请求的资源可能需要特定的访问权限,而您的用户账户未能满足这些权限要求。

2、IP限制:服务器可能设置了IP访问控制,您的IP地址不在允许列表中。

3、登录状态问题:对于需要用户登录的页面,可能因为会话过期或未登录而导致403错误。

4、安全问题:某些安全设置可能阻止了您的请求,服务器可能检测到可疑的行为或请求,并因此拒绝服务。

5、配置错误:服务器配置问题也可能导致403错误,比如.htaccess文件设置不正确。

6、浏览器问题:某些浏览器特有的请求头或者模式可能会被服务器拒绝。

7、请求方法不当:服务器可能只接受特定的HTTP请求方法(如GET或POST),其他方法(如PUT或DELETE)可能会被禁止。

解决方案

1、检查权限:确保您有访问该资源的权限,如果是受保护的资源,尝试登录或使用正确的凭据重新验证。

2、检查IP地址:确认您的IP地址是否被允许访问该服务器,如果是企业或学校网络,可能需要联系网络管理员。

3、清除缓存和Cookies:清除浏览器缓存和Cookies有时可以解决因登录状态问题导致的403错误。

4、检查浏览器设置:尝试使用不同的浏览器或无痕/隐私模式访问页面,检查是否有浏览器插件影响了请求。

5、 :如果您的网站使用.htaccess文件来控制访问,确保其配置正确无误。

6、检查请求方法:确保您使用的HTTP请求方法是允许的,如果不确定,可以尝试更换其他方法。

7、服务器端配置:如果是服务器配置问题,可能需要检查服务器日志,或者联系服务器管理员或主机提供商寻求帮助。

8、使用代理服务器:有时通过代理服务器访问可以绕过IP限制。

9、重载或重启服务:某些情况下,重载或重启Web服务器可以解决暂时性的配置错误。

额外建议

如果您是网站管理员,应该确保服务器日志记录了详细的错误信息,以便诊断问题。

在开发过程中,确保测试环境与生产环境的一致性,避免因环境差异引发403错误。

如果频繁遇到403错误,建议阅读相关服务器文档,了解如何正确配置权限和安全设置。

总结

403 Forbidden错误虽然令人沮丧,但通常表示服务器在正常工作,只是由于某些访问控制规则导致请求被拒绝,理解和识别导致错误的原因是解决问题的关键,通过上述的方法和建议,应该能帮助您定位并解决问题,从而顺利访问所需资源。

0